    What is Dr. Mohamed Alsammak's specialty?

    Dr. Alsammak is a Clinical Pathologist near Philadelphia, PA. A pathologist specializes in understanding the causes and nature of diseases, contributing to diagnosis, prognosis, and treatment through laboratory applications of biological, chemical, and physical sciences. They analyze information obtained from microscopic examinations of tissue specimens, cells, and body fluids, as well as clinical laboratory tests on fluids and secretions, to diagnose, exclude, and monitor diseases. Castle Connolly Top Hospitals are healthcare institutions recognized for their excellence in specific medical procedures and overall patient care. They are identified through a rigorous peer nomination process, evaluating factors like patient outcomes, quality of care, and expertise. The list recognizes hospitals that excel in 20 or more specific medical procedures, representing the top 25% nationwide. Castle Connolly Top Hospitals
